Multi-Lateral Peering Exchange (MLPE) automates peering between open networks through route servers that benefit the new peering networks and existing participants. MLPE includes: Support for IPv4 and IPv6 unicast routes. Redundant route servers at each location.

WebMay 4, 2024 · To see routes for your GCVE environment, browse to VPC Network Peering and choose the servicenetworking-googleapis-com entry for your VPC. You will see routes for your GCVE environment under Imported Routes and any subnets in your VPC under Exported Routes. You can also view these routes using the gcloud tool. WebClick +Connection, click Cloud, and click Azure ExpressRoute. Add the ExpressRoute service key into the field in the Microsoft Azure Service Key panel. The Portal verifies the key and then displays the available port locations based on the Peering Location chosen when creating the ExpressRoute in the Azure Portal. WebSep 3, 2024 · There are two C-Tags, one for Microsoft peering and one for Private peering. The C-Tag is used to identify the peer/routing domain. This tag is defined by customer and input in Azure Portal. The S-Tag has a one to one relationship with the ExpressRoute circuit, this applies to each circuit, an S-Tag for each circuit.
